.\\ S I T E . R U L E S //. .\\ R O L E . P L A Y . R U L E S //. - Activity - Activity is expected. Please get online at least every three days, if not everyday. If you are going to be absent for a period of time, let the staff members know. This will ensure that your cats are not deleted or put up for adoption. ... - Profanity - Do not use profanity on this site. There are younger members on this site. This site should be a safe environment for everyone to role play. ... - Have your Own Account - You are responsible for everything that happens on your account. The words "My little sister did it!" will not allow you to get away with anything. Wetpaint accounts are free and easy to create. ... - No Multiple Account - Do not use multiple accounts on this site. We have methods of finding out if you are using more than one account. ... - No Advertising - Other Warrior Cats sites are not allowed to be advertised on this site at all. Sites that are not Warriors sites may be advertised. You may advertise only if you are an active member, you have at least one character, and you must have been a member of this site for at least a month. If that description describes you then you may advertise on your profile or on the Advertisements page. You may never send a message to members on the site to advertise. ... - Stealing from the Site - Do not steal anything from this site! If you steal anything that has been written (this includes what is on the home page, the rules, the Create-A-Cat page, the idea of the Staff Clan, special plots that are unique to this site, etc... basically the things that belong to the site and not to Erin Hunter) you will be reported. Stealing any images that have been created for this site (such as the map, banner, images on the home page) is punishable by law. Thievery is not tolerated. - Character Limit - You may only have up to 5 characters in each Clan/area. The only exception to this is StarClan; you may have more than five characters in StarClan. If you realize you have more characters than you can manage, then ask a writer to put some of them in the Adoption Center or kill them off. ... - Role Play in Book Form - Role play in book form and in third person. (i.e. Owlflight looked up at the moon shining brightly in the sky. "How beautiful the moon is," she said. ) ... - Post Length - While role playing, posts must be at least 30 words minimum. We understand that some can't write 200 word posts each time, but please at least write 30. ... - No God Mode or Power Play - In other words, don't role play another person's characters. If you are battling, do not kill or seriously wound the other character without permission. ... - Realistic Battles - Don't make battles unrealistic. One cat has to lose sometime. ... - Mating Outside the Clan - Clan cats are not allowed to have mates outside of their own Clan unless you are giving permission to do so by Abyss or a site leader. ... - Homosexual Characters - On this site, homosexuality and bisexuality are allowed. Many animals in real life have been proven to be bisexual or homosexual. If you don't like it then ignore it or leave. No discrimination of any kind will be tolerated on this site. ... - Realistic Cats - Do not role play cats that have magical abilities or super powers, or cats that have abnormal fur or eye coloring. ... ϞϞϞ ... .\\ C H A R A C T E R . C R E A T I O N //. .\\ P R O M O T I O N S //. - Creating a Cat - Go to the page that is named "Create-A-Cat." Post the answers to the questions for the kind of cat you wish to create in a thread on that page. Character applications are not to be posted anywhere else but on this page. ... - Realistic Clan Names - Only use realistic names. If you know that you wouldn't find a name in the books, do not use it. Clan cats use names of things from nature; things that they have heard of. They would not have a name like 'Dragonfire' or 'Squidleg'. If it is a name you're unsure of then ask a staff member if it's okay and we will tell you if the name is acceptable. ... - The "Best" Cats - Do not use "the best in the Clan" in your cat's bio. Your cat can be good at something, but not everything. You can allow your character to gain the reputation of being one of the best through role playing. ... - Pretty or Handsome Cats - Please, do not say your cat is "pretty, beautiful, or handsome." If a staff member thinks your cat's picture is beautiful or handsome, then they will add it to your cat's description. ... - Create-A-Cat Threads - Please do not reply to a CAC thread unless you are at least a writer, unless you are helping a new member and you are absolutely certain you are being helpful and not giving false information.
